解决Python错误0xC0000135的7个关键步骤
错误代码分析
错误代码-1073741515 (0xC0000135)通常表示程序在运行时缺少必要的依赖项或DLL文件。在Python环境中,这类错误常见于虚拟环境配置问题、系统PATH设置异常或模块依赖缺失。
检查虚拟环境完整性
确认虚拟环境.venv1是否完整激活。删除现有虚拟环境并重新创建:
rmdir /s /q C:\Users\Administrator\PycharmProjects\PythonProject\.venv1
python -m venv C:\Users\Administrator\PycharmProjects\PythonProject\.venv1
验证系统PATH变量
确保Python解释器和虚拟环境路径已正确添加到系统PATH:
echo %PATH%
检查输出中是否包含类似路径:
C:\Users\Administrator\PycharmProjects\PythonProject\.venv1\Scripts
C:\PythonXX\ # 对应Python安装路径
重新安装依赖模块
在激活的虚拟环境中重新安装项目依赖:
.venv1\Scripts\activate
pip install -r requirements.txt # 或手动安装所需模块
检查脚本依赖项
运行脚本前使用pyinstaller检查依赖:
pip install pyinstaller
pyinstaller --onefile 罗盘时钟.py
调试运行方式
尝试直接通过Python解释器运行:
python 罗盘时钟.py
若仍报错,使用--verbose参数查看详细加载过程:
python -v 罗盘时钟.py
系统兼容性验证
- 确保Python版本与操作系统架构匹配(32/64位)
- 更新显卡驱动(某些图形库需要最新驱动支持)
- 以管理员身份运行命令提示符再执行脚本
